Before the firmware update I could swear that I was able to swipe right to clear new notifications as they came in. Now, when a notification first comes in, I first have to tap on it to expand it and then click Clear. Many times I can see from the first few lines of the notification that I want to clear it. Having to expand it first is annoying.
Oddly enough, when I pull down the list of all older notifications, I am able to swipe right on each of them without having to expand each of them.
Anyone else see this?

A warm welcome to the Community @svaughan70.
As part of the update, now for clearing your notifications you need to tap the notifications and tap "Clear" or you can swipe down and tap "Clear All". I know that the swiping option was good and your feedback is much appreciated.

I reset my Fitbit Versa (press and hold the left hand button and lower right hand button for appx 10 secs). This worked for me.
